Date: __________ Language Focus: ______________________________ Social Listening • Sharing with an adult• Sharing with a child • Notice a sound and locate it • Listen to a short story, song or rhyme, with movement Activity Resources Child's name: Shared Activity with an Adult Hide a Wind Up Toy in the room for the child to listen and find. Let them hide it for you to find too. Comment on 'good listening'. You will need to find a quiet area with minimal distractions for this activity. • Wind Up Toy Shared Activity with a Child, Supported by an Adult Repeat the first activity and include another child. Start by managing turns to find the item before letting them both race to find it. Extend by letting one child hide for the other to find, and alternate turns. • Wind Up Toy Sharing Books, Songs or Nursery Rhymes Once during the day offer the child the chance to share a book, song or nursery rhyme with you, one to one.Choose interactive books, e.g. with flaps, and songs/rhymes with actions.Record the book, song or rhyme in the Resource column and record how long the child stays involved in the notes.Do not extend the activity beyond five minutes. You will want to end on a 'high note' so the child will want to do this with you again. • Lift the Flap Book Or• Action Song Or• Action Nursery Rhyme
